Watercolor painting for beginners (Art Class For 10-14 Year Olds)
Class experience
US Grade 6 - 9
Beginner Level
In this 4 week art course, learners will learn how to use watercolor paints and develop their confidence when using them. I am an experienced and certified elementary teacher from the UK, who has designed an entire published art curriculum that is used across schools in England. I also support teacher training courses by delivering training to student teachers about teaching art in their classrooms. 4 lessons//4 Weeks
Week 1Lesson 1Learning to use watercolors: painting ice lolliesDeveloping confidence with watercolor paints.Week 2Lesson 2Learning to use watercolors: painting a beetleDeveloping confidence with watercolor paints.Week 3Lesson 3Learning to use watercolors: painting catsDeveloping confidence with watercolor paints.Week 4Lesson 4Learning to use watercolors: painting flowersDeveloping confidence with watercolor paints.
Learners will develop confidence in using watercolor paints.

Learners will need watercolor paints, a range of brushes and watercolor paper. Painting on standard/regular paper can be very disheartening when using watercolor paints. It is crucial that watercolor paper is used.
Watercolor paint palette. An empty palette (or the lid of the paint palette). Watercolor paper. Brushes (including small and thin ones). Sponge (or paper towel/toilet paper). Pencil. Eraser.
